What is Semaglutide?
Semaglutide is a glucagon-like peptide-1 (GLP-1) receptor agonist. It was very first approved by the FDA in 2017 for the treatment of type 2 diabetes under the brand Ozempic, and more just recently, it has actually been approved for weight management under the name Wegovy. This synthetic analog of GLP-1 imitates the effects of the naturally occurring hormone and is developed to enhance glucose control and facilitate weight loss.
Mechanism of Action
The primary mechanism of action of semaglutide is connected to its role as a GLP-1 receptor agonist. Here's a breakdown of how semaglutide works:
1. Stimulation of Insulin Secretion
- What Happens: Semaglutide triggers GLP-1 receptors in the pancreas, resulting in enhanced insulin secretion in reaction to meals.
- Outcome: Increased insulin levels help lower blood sugar levels.
2. Inhibition of Glucagon Secretion
- What Happens: By binding to GLP-1 receptors in the alpha cells of the pancreas, semaglutide suppresses the secretion of glucagon, a hormonal agent that raises blood sugar levels.
- Outcome: Lower glucagon levels contribute to decreased hepatic glucose production, hence assisting preserve normal blood sugar level levels.
3. Slowing Gastric Emptying
- What Happens: Semaglutide hold-ups stomach emptying, which means food leaves the stomach more gradually.
- Result: This results in an extended feeling of fullness, which can decrease general food intake.
4. Enhancing Satiety
- What Happens: The activation of GLP-1 receptors in the brain influences hunger policy.
- Outcome: Patients feel fuller after consuming smaller sized portions, which results in minimized caloric intake and, ultimately, weight loss.
5. Promoting Beta Cell Growth and Function
- What Happens: There is proof to recommend that GLP-1 agonists can promote the health and proliferation of pancreatic beta cells.
- Result: Improved beta cell function helps to boost the body's total capability for insulin secretion, reinforcing glucose management.

Clinical Implications
Semaglutide's diverse mechanisms have significant implications for both diabetes management and obesity treatment.
- Diabetes Management: Semaglutide has demonstrated significant effectiveness in lowering HbA1c levels and achieving weight loss in clients with type 2 diabetes. read more show that semaglutide can cause HbA1c reductions of up to 1.5% to 2%, which is considerable for handling glycemic control.
- Weight Management: In clinical trials, patients treated with semaglutide experienced a typical weight-loss of about 15% of their body weight, making it one of the most efficient medicinal alternatives for obesity management readily available today.

1. How is semaglutide administered?
Semaglutide is administered via subcutaneous injection. For diabetes management, the injection is typically offered once weekly, while the formulation for weight management (Wegovy) is also dosed once weekly.
2. Exist any common negative effects of semaglutide?
Common negative effects include gastrointestinal signs such as nausea, vomiting, diarrhea, and irregularity. These effects are normally mild and tend to decrease in time.
3. Can semaglutide be utilized for type 1 diabetes?
Semaglutide is not approved for usage in people with type 1 diabetes, as it requires the existence of insulin to exert its results.
